#561981 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#561981 is composed of 33.7% red, 9.8% green and 50.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 33.3% cyan, 80.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 275.2 degrees, a saturation of 67.5% and a lightness of 30.2%. #561981 color hex could be obtained by blending #ac32ff with #000003. Closest websafe color is: #660099.

Shades and Tints of #561981

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#09030e is the darkest color, while #fefd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#561981

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4e4852 is the less saturated color, while #5a0199 is the most saturated one.
